D'ports is a specialized food brand that focuses on high-quality spices, grains, and kitchen essentials. The brand is particularly known for its sourcing of black pepper (Piper nigrum), which is one of the most widely traded spices in the world. Historically, black pepper originated in the Western Ghats of India, but in the modern market, Vietnam has become the largest producer and exporter, supplying a significant portion of the pepper sold under the D'ports label.
The D'ports brand is an private label or exclusive brand associated with the Dominican Republic, specifically under the ownership of the Grupo Ramos retail conglomerate. It serves as a value-oriented yet quality-focused option for Caribbean consumers, providing essential culinary ingredients that are sourced globally—ranging from Southeast Asia for spices to South America for grains—and packaged for the local market. The brand's presence is a staple in La Sirena and Super Pola stores, marking it as a key player in the Dominican Republic's retail landscape.
